FEATURES This unit can be used to record CD-R (CD recordable) discs or CD-RW (CD rewritable) discs. Once recorded, a CD-R disc cannot be erased. However, a recorded CD-RW disc can be erased later. Both CD-R and CD-RW discs provide the high sound quality and excellent durability that is the hall mark of ordinary prerecorded CDs (compact discs). Playback of CD-R, CD-RW and CD discs This recorder can be used to play partially recorded CD-R or CDRW discs, finalized CD-R or CD-RW discs and ordinary prerecorded CD discs. Creation of CD-compatible discs A CD-R disc can be played on any ordinary CD player just like ordinary prerecorded CD discs provided it has been finalized (by recording TOC) after recording.* CD-RW discs can only be played back on a player specially designed to handle CD-RW discs. Sampling frequency converter When recording a digital source using 32 kHz or 48 kHz sampling frequency such as satellite broadcasting, DAT and DCC, this unit automatically converts the sampling frequency into 44.1 kHz which is the sampling frequency used with the CD. However, the digital monitoring signal which is output during recording with this unit is based on the same sampling frequency as the recorded source. Digital-source synchro recording modes When recording digital signals from a CD, DAT, MD or DCC, the recording on this unit can be started and stopped in synchronism with the starting and stopping of the playback of the source component. A mode for synchro recording of a single track from the abovementioned sources is available so that edited recording is easy. Legato-linked conversion The "Legato-linked conversion" is designed to make musical performance more natural. The signal format limits the frequency of the signals recorded on discs at 20 kHz. However, as sounds of nature and musical components of instruments contain frequencies above 20 kHz, it cannot be said that the discs contain recordings of the signal waveforms as they were originally. To deal with this problem, the "Legato-linked conversion" provides closer musical performance to the original sound by assuming the original signals based on the signals recorded on the disc. Build-in Multi-Level ∆Σ (Delta-Sigma) DAC The multi-level Digal-Analog Converter achieves superior resolution compared to the conventional Delta-Sigma DAC, thus producing high conversion accuracy even when jitter is present in the system clock. 1-bit A/D converter The A/D converter (analog-to-digital converter) of this unit uses the latest 1-bit conversion system. This system provides the following advantages compared to previous systems. ÷ Zero-cross distortion does not occur from the principle. ÷ Non-linear distortion does not occur throughout the fre- quency band. ÷ High accuracy is possible without adjustment. These advantages preserve the original quality of the music including low-level signals. Newly-developed 3-beam differential pushpull pickup The newly developed 3-beam pickup with differential push-pull system stabilizes operations and reproduces rich medium and low frequencies. Direct construction with minimized signal path and separated digital and audio The direct construction reduces cross-interference between signals by achieving a correct signal transfer. It reproduces musical signals with high purity by thoroughly improving the distortion, channel separation and level linearity values. These improvements are not in terms of values at a single point but applied over a wide frequency range. * Before CD-Rs can be played on ordinary CD players, they must be 'finalized' (a process that fixes the contents of the disc so that no further recording is possible). While most CD players should have no problems with CD-R discs, if the laser pickup is dirty (from prolonged exposure to tobacco smoke, for example), the player may not be able to read some CD-R discs. 8 En/Fr
